Parking Practice Ends With Car in Montgomery Co. Community Pool

The pool was not scheduled to be open during the crash

Apparently, this driver could use some parking practice.

Montgomery County Fire and Rescue arrived at the North Creek Community Center about 12:45 p.m. Saturday to find something that didn't belong in the center of the pool.

A four-door black sedan was mostly underwater. The hood was completely submerged and water reached the bottoms of the windows.

The car careened off course during a practice parking session, fire department spokesman Pete Piringer said on Twitter. The car and two occupants slipped into the pool.

Both people inside escaped on their own, Piringer said. Authorities chalked it up to driver error.

Gaithersburg police are investigating. The pool was not scheduled to be open during the crash.
